Position Title Assistant Professor of Animation Department 2130|Visual Arts Responsibilities The Department of Visual Arts at the University of Louisiana at Lafayette is seeking applicants for the Tenure-Track Assistant Professor of Animation position, a full-time, 9-month appointment, beginning August 1, 2025. Salary commensurate with qualifications and experience. The successful candidate must demonstrate a commitment to teaching excellence in a diverse student-centered learning environment and will teach three courses in the animation concentration, including Introduction to Animation and Introduction to Digital Art courses. The position requires oversight and maintenance of the animation area equipment and facilities. The Department of Visual Arts is NASAD accredited. The Department has 18 full-time faculty, 5 part-time faculty, and over 330 majors in 9 concentration areas within an integrated curriculum leading to a B.F.A. degree. The Department additionally teaches those students receiving the B.A. in Art Education. The University of Louisiana at Lafayette is an R1 Carnegie Research University and the flagship campus of nine publicly supported universities in the University of Louisiana System. The University’s enrollment in fall 2022 was 18,864, with over 800 full and part-time faculty members across eight degree-granting colleges and the Graduate School. The University offers 110 degrees and certificates at the bachelor, master, and doctoral levels. Additional information is available at the University’s web page at www.louisiana.edu. Qualifications M.F.A. with broad knowledge of and the ability to teach CG animation, digital animation, and stop-motion animation. Expertise in Clip Studio Paint, Adobe Photoshop, and Adobe After Effects is required. Other desired proficiencies include Maya, Dragon Frame, TV Paint Animation, and Adobe Substance. Recent graduates are highly recommended to apply. Qualified applicants should forward a letter of application, CV, 3 references with email addresses and phone numbers, unofficial transcripts, a digital file or link to professional work, examples of student work if available, a statement of teaching philosophy, and a statement on the applicant’s contributions to diversity, equity, and inclusion.
